SC-1804-006

Tachiki Kannon (Shinpuku-ji)

sculpture1804
ID
SC-1804-006
Type
sculpture
Subject
Avalokiteśvara carved in a living pear tree (立木観世音)
Date
1804
Date Notes
Bunka 1 (1804); May 18; carved in pear tree in garden of Hosaka Shōsuke; tree later died and figure moved to Shinpuku-ji Daihikaku
Vow Serial
千体之内
Medium
Pear wood (tachiki — carved in living tree)
Dimensions
H 67 cm
Location
Shinpuku-ji Daihikaku (眞福寺境内大悲閣); originally Hosaka Shōsuke's garden; Tarōmaru
City
Tarōmaru (now Kashiwazaki area)
Prefecture
Niigata
Country
Japan
Source
YanaguiPhotoBook1925
Notes
Entry 78 in Yanagi 1925 photo book (解説No 78). Dimensions 丈二尺二寸; material pear (梨). After the host tree died the figure was moved to Shinpuku-ji's Daihikaku. Part of the Shinpuku-ji corpus alongside the Niō pair (SC-1804-004/033) and Konpira (SC-1804-007).
